The death toll from floods, mountain flows and landslides has reached 44, while 39 others have been injured. A total of 267,918 families are stranded, while the number of affected individuals has reached 1,022,963.

Due to the impact of monsoon, heavy rainfall started in Chattogram area on 4 July. Over the past week, the region has recorded 1,169 mm rainfall, with the highest daily total of 412 mm recorded last Tuesday.

After the crisis in Chattogram, floods also spread to Moulvibazar and Habiganj in Sylhet division.

The ministry report confirmed that 1,131 shelters had been opened, providing shelter to 44,457 people.

Meanwhile, there has been a decline in rainfall in the last 24 hours compared to the previous two days, reducing the immediate risk of the situation worsening.
